Notion Charts features and specs

  • Integration with Notion
    Notion Charts seamlessly integrates with Notion, allowing users to create, view, and manage charts directly within their Notion workspaces.
  • Real-time Updates
    Charts automatically update in real-time, ensuring that users always have access to the most current data without needing to manually refresh.
  • Ease of Use
    The user interface is designed to be intuitive and user-friendly, making it easy for users of all skill levels to create and customize charts.
  • Customization Options
    Notion Charts offers a variety of customization options, allowing users to tailor the appearance and functionality of their charts to meet specific needs.
  • Variety of Chart Types
    The platform supports multiple types of charts including bar, line, pie, and more, giving users flexibility in how they choose to visualize their data.

Notionlytics features and specs

  • Integration with Notion
    Notionlytics offers seamless integration with Notion, allowing users to track and analyze their data within a familiar workspace without having to switch between multiple platforms.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    The tool provides an intuitive and user-friendly interface that makes it easy for users to navigate and utilize analytic features without needing extensive technical knowledge.
  • Customizable Dashboards
    Users can create customized dashboards tailored to their specific needs, offering flexibility in how data is displayed and analyzed.
  • Real-Time Analytics
    Notionlytics provides real-time data analytics, enabling users to monitor key metrics and insights as they happen and make timely decisions based on up-to-date information.
